Welcome to the Ashland Springs Hotel

The Ashland Springs Hotel is nestled in the beautiful Rogue River Valley of Southern Oregon. It is the perfect getaway for your personal retreat or as a regional excursions. The beautiful restored landmark hotel is on the National Register of Historic places and is located in downtown Ashland, just steps from the renowned Oregon Shakespeare Festival. Other nearby attractions include: Oregon Cabaret Theatre, Lithia Park, wine tasting, gallery tours, golf, skiing, fishing, hiking, river-rafting, tax- free shopping, and dining. ...read more
